How do you relax after a retail shift?
Workers
- Make sure you give yourself enough time to sleep after working your shift.
- Avoid heavy foods and alcohol before sleeping; these can disrupt sleep.
- Get seven or more hours of sleep to feel refreshed and alert the next day.

Why am I afraid of getting a new job?
A previous negative experience or incident A previous negative experience or event in the workplace is one reason why some people experience fear related to getting a job. For example, if someone experienced an injury while at work, they may fear returning to work in case another injury occurs.

Should I Email my new employer before I start my new job?
You got the job offer and now all you have to do is prepare for your first day of work. Before you start your new job, however, it may be a smart idea to check in with your new employer via email. This way, you can ensure you have everything prepared for this exciting new chapter in your life.
